About this map

The Southern Pacific railroad corridor anchors this survey of the Arizona desert as it appeared in the mid-1960s, with revisions extending into the early 1980s. Small rail-side points like Asher and Noah mark the transport-heavy landscape of the Mohawk Valley, while the elevated Wellton Mesa rises to the south. The complex irrigation network of the Mohawk Canal and the Wellton Mohawk Main Channel illustrates the transformation of this arid environment into a managed agricultural zone. To the north, the Gila River meanders past the Radium Hot Springs (Site), a historical landmark of early desert travel.
